The Noble Maritime Collection is a museum and study center located on the North Shore of Staten Island. The museum is housed in a 21,000 sq.-ft. fully accessible historic building within the Sailors’ Snug Harbor Cultural Center. The museum has much to offer in terms of differing spaces for the students to explore; from the immersive boathouse to art studio workspaces to the interactive classrooms there is something for all ages.
The organization offers a diverse collection of school programs for grades 2-12 with a focused blend of art and history related to New York City’s working waterfront.
